Get set for a unique bird's eye view of all the backstage antics that ensue when two of Hollywood's finest, Doris Day & Marilyn Monroe share the stage & dressing room.

Starting well before the curtain is up, the glitzy performers thrive off their audiences' responses & are most eager to please. Ever the consummate professionals, despite wardrobe malfunctions & choreography mishaps, these vivacious blondes sizzle with saucy dialogue & heartfelt singing. Presented by Break The Ice Entertainment, Backstage With D & M features a medley of show tunes with some surprise numbers.

Dynamic acting duo Rachael Horbelt & Alex Schulze pay homage to the iconic blondes, taking some artistic liberties along the way to present a spellbinding cabaret voyage back to the 50s & beyond. The extraordinary Will Metzer provides fitting flamboyant piano accompaniment, channeling the late Victor Borge. Since its inception in 2006, The Mike Stewart Big Band has played a leading role at the forefront of Adelaide's live music scene. Featuring many of the finest local jazz musicians, the MSBB has invested 10 years to build the big band community in South Australia. For the 2017 Fringe the MSBB will collaborate with long time colleague and friend, Luke Thompson, to present a selection of Aussie Rock songs in a way you have never heard them before! Luke is no stranger the the MSBB, performing in several shows including "Basie, Sinatra and Beyond" in the Adelaide Fringe, Mt Barker's Hoot Festival and the "Out of the Square" Concert series. Luke is involved in a number of projects, and has performed nationally and internationally. His most recent travels landed him in Germany for 6 months, and saw him perform at Vortex Jazz Club and The Oriole (London).
The 2017 Fringe with be the perfect welcome home for Luke!
